1N4005/54 Equivalent & Substitute Parts

Part Overview

The 1N4005/54 is a general-purpose rectifier diode manufactured by Vishay General Semiconductor - Diodes Division, rated for 600 V DC reverse voltage and 1 A average rectified current in a DO-204AL (DO-41) axial through-hole package. This part is classified as obsolete, which necessitates identification of equivalent and substitute components for ongoing design support and procurement continuity. Substitute parts must maintain electrical compatibility across voltage, current, and thermal specifications while accommodating available packaging and product status options.

Key Parameters

Parameter Value Unit
Voltage - DC Reverse (Vr) (Max) 600 V
Current - Average Rectified (Io) 1 A
Voltage - Forward (Vf) (Max) @ If 1.1 V @ 1 A V
Speed Standard Recovery >500ns, > 200mA (Io)
Current - Reverse Leakage @ Vr 5 µA @ 600 V
Mounting Type Through Hole
Package / Case DO-204AL, DO-41, Axial
Operating Temperature - Junction -50°C ~ 150°C °C

Substitute Part Grouping Explanation

Substitution eligibility for the 1N4005/54 is determined by the following critical parameters:

Mandatory Electrical Compatibility:

  • Voltage - DC Reverse (Vr) (Max): 600 V minimum
  • Current - Average Rectified (Io): 1 A minimum
  • Voltage - Forward (Vf) (Max) @ If: Must not exceed application requirements
  • Speed Classification: Standard or Fast Recovery acceptable
  • Current - Reverse Leakage @ Vr: Must not exceed 10 µA @ 600 V

Mandatory Mechanical Compatibility:

  • Mounting Type: Through Hole
  • Package / Case: DO-204AL (DO-41) Axial or equivalent axial configuration

Thermal Compatibility:

  • Operating Temperature - Junction: Minimum -50°C to maximum 150°C overlap required

Substitute parts are grouped into two categories: direct replacements maintaining identical electrical and package specifications, and functional equivalents with enhanced performance characteristics (such as faster recovery times) that remain electrically compatible within the application envelope.

Engineering Selection Recommendations

For Active Product Status with RoHS3 Compliance:

The 1N4005-TP (Micro Commercial Co) and 1N4005G-T (Diodes Incorporated) are recommended as primary substitutes. Both maintain identical electrical specifications to the 1N4005/54, offer ROHS3 compliance, and are actively manufactured. The 1N4005G-T provides extended operating temperature range (-65°C to 175°C) compared to the original part (-50°C to 150°C), supporting broader thermal applications.

For DO-204AL Package Retention:

The 1N4005G (Good-Ark Semiconductor) preserves the original DO-204AL package configuration while offering ROHS3 compliance and active product status. This option minimizes PCB layout modifications for existing designs.

For Enhanced Performance (Fast Recovery):

The 1N4937G (Taiwan Semiconductor Corporation) provides fast recovery characteristics (≤500ns, 200 ns typical) while maintaining 600 V / 1 A ratings and ROHS3 compliance. This substitute is suitable for applications requiring reduced reverse recovery time without electrical derating.

For Axial Package Configurations:

The 1N3613 (Microchip Technology) and 1N4247 (Microchip Technology) offer axial through-hole packages with extended temperature ranges (-65°C to 175°C) and active product status. The 1N3613 maintains standard recovery characteristics identical to the original part.

Parts Not Recommended for New Designs:

The 1N4005RLG and 1N4937RLG (onsemi) carry "Not For New Designs" status and should be avoided for new development projects, despite ROHS3 compliance and active inventory availability.

Frequently Asked Questions (FAQ)

Q: Can the 1N4005/54 be directly replaced with the 1N4005-TP?

A: Yes. The 1N4005-TP maintains identical electrical specifications (600 V, 1 A, standard recovery) and compatible DO-41 package. Both are through-hole axial configurations. The 1N4005-TP offers ROHS3 compliance and active product status, addressing the obsolescence of the original part.

Q: What is the difference between standard and fast recovery diodes in this family?

A: Standard recovery diodes (1N4005 series) exhibit reverse recovery times exceeding 500 ns, suitable for general-purpose rectification. Fast recovery diodes (1N4937 series) exhibit reverse recovery times of 200–300 ns, reducing switching losses in high-frequency applications. Both maintain 600 V / 1 A ratings and are electrically compatible for applications not sensitive to recovery time.

Q: Are axial and DO-41 packages interchangeable?

A: Axial and DO-41 (DO-204AL) are equivalent package designations for through-hole diodes with identical lead spacing and mounting characteristics. Parts specified as "Axial" or "DO-41" are mechanically interchangeable on standard PCB layouts. Verify supplier device package designation to confirm exact lead configuration.

Q: Why do some substitutes show lower reverse leakage current (1 µA vs. 5 µA)?

A: Lower reverse leakage current indicates improved semiconductor material quality or manufacturing process. Parts with 1 µA leakage (Microchip 1N3613, 1N4247, 1N4946) are functionally superior and remain fully compatible with applications designed for 5 µA leakage specifications.

Q: Which substitute offers the widest operating temperature range?

A: The 1N4005G-T (Diodes Incorporated), 1N3613 (Microchip), 1N4247 (Microchip), and 1N4946 (Microchip) all support -65°C to 175°C operating range, compared to the original -50°C to 150°C. This extended range accommodates industrial and automotive thermal environments.

Q: Is RoHS3 compliance mandatory for substitution?

A: RoHS3 compliance is not mandatory for electrical substitution but is required for new designs in regulated markets (EU, China, Japan). The 1N4005-TP, 1N4005G, 1N4005G-T, 1N4937G, 1N4937RLG, and 1N4005RLG all offer ROHS3 compliance. Non-compliant alternatives (1N3613, 1N4247, 1N4946) remain electrically valid for legacy systems.

Q: Can the 1N4247 or 1N4946 be used as direct replacements?

A: The 1N4247 and 1N4946 are functionally compatible but not direct replacements. Both are fast recovery diodes with forward voltage specifications measured at different current levels (1N4247: 1.3 V @ 3 A; 1N4946: 1.3 V @ 1 A). They maintain 600 V / 1 A ratings and axial packages but exhibit different recovery characteristics. Use only when fast recovery performance is required or acceptable.
